18. SHARE-BASED COMPENSATION PLAN

  • Share Incentive Plan

        On January 1, 2005, the Company's board of directors approved the Hisoft Technology International Limited. Share Incentive Plan ("Share Incentive Plan"). The maximum number of common shares that may be granted under this plan will not exceed 734,862 shares. In 2006, the Company's board of directors approved an additional 3,039,819 shares for grants under the Share Incentive Plan. In 2007, the Company's board of directors approved an additional 1,111,254 shares for grant. In 2008, the Company's board of directors approved an additional 290,213 shares for grant. In 2009, the Company's board of directors approved an additional 716,938 shares for grant. In March 2010, the Company's board of directors approved 716,938 shares pursuant to a special option plan.

  • 2011 Equity Incentive Plan

        On July 1, 2011, the Company's board of directors approved the Hisoft Technology International Limited 2011 Equity Incentive Plan ("2011 Equity Incentive Plan"). The total number of common shares that may be issued under this plan as of the effective date of this plan was 1,290,489. Upon the completion of the merger of equals with VanceInfo, the board of directors approved the First Amendment to Equity Incentive Plan ("Amended 2011 Equity Incentive Plan") and the total number of shares which may be issued under this plan was increased to 8,048,874, with an annual increase to be added on January 1 of each calendar year during the term of this plan, commencing from January 1, 2014, equal to the lesser of (i) 2.5% of the total number of shares issued and outstanding on December 31 of the immediately preceding calendar year, or (ii) a lesser number of shares determined by the Compensation Committee of the Company's board of directors, and subject to adjustment based on a change in the capital structure of the Company and other significant corporate events as specified in this Amended 2011 Equity Incentive Plan. In addition to the above maximum aggregate number of common shares may be issued under this plan, the Compensation Committee may authorize, grant and issue common shares and stock options pursuant to or in substitution for any options or other awards assumed in connection with any mergers or other acquisitions; provided that such grants comply with all applicable laws and the rules of any exchange on which the Company's common shares are traded.

        As of December 31, 2013, the maximum number of common shares that may be delivered under this plan was 8,048,874 common shares and 6,501,435 options and nonvested shares have been granted to employees under this plan.

        No options shall be exercisable after ten years from the date of grant. The options will vest first 1/2, 1/3 or 1/4 on a date specified in the option award agreement, which is usually a date approximately one year from the date of grant, and thereafter, 1/8, 1/12 or 1/16 respectively on each of the quarterly anniversaries from the first vesting date.

  • VanceInfo 2005 Stock Option Plan

        Pursuant to the merger of equals with VanceInfo, the Group adopted the 2005 Stock Option Plan ("VanceInfo 2005 Stock Option Plan"), which brought forward from VanceInfo and allowed the Group to grant options to the former VanceInfo's employees and directors to purchase 1,867,500 common shares subject to vesting requirement. No options shall be exercisable after ten years from the date of grant. The options will vest first 1/4 on a date specified in the option award agreement, which is usually a date approximately 9 months or one year from the date of grant, and thereafter, 1/48 on each of the monthly anniversaries or 1/16 on each of the quarterly anniversaries from the first vesting date. As of December 31, 2013, 1,093,435 options and nonvested shares have been granted to employees under this plan.

  • VanceInfo 2007 Share Incentive Plan

        The Group also adopted the 2007 Share Incentive Plan ("VanceInfo 2007 Share Incentive Plan"), which brought forward from VanceInfo and the Group authorized to grant to the former VanceInfo's employees and non-employees options to purchase common shares or nonvested shares up to a total of 1,100,000 common shares of the Company with an annual increase up to 3% of the number of common shares outstanding as of the first day of each year beginning 2008. The plan will expire on the tenth anniversary of the effective date of the plan. The term of any option granted under the 2007 Share Incentive Plan shall not exceed ten years. The options and nonvested shares will vest first 1/4 on the first anniversary of the date of grant and thereafter, 1/16 on each of the quarterly anniversaries or 1/4 on each of the anniversaries from the first vesting date. As of December 31, 2013, 2,049,611 options and nonvested shares have been granted to employees under this plan.

  • Termination of option

        If the grantee ceases to be employed by or ceases to provide services to the Group, (a) the grantee will have until the date that is 30 days for termination with cause, 60 days for termination without cause, 6 months for death or disability after his or her severance date to exercise the options (or portion thereof) to the extent they were vested on the severance date; (b) the options, to the extent not vested on the severance date, shall terminate on the severance date.

  • Option exercise

        The option shall be exercisable by the delivery of a written notice to the secretary of the Group, in the form approved by the Group, stating the number of common shares to be purchased pursuant to the option and payment in full for the exercise price of the shares to be purchased in cash, by check or by electronic funds transfer to the Group.

  • The fair value of each option granted was estimated on the date of grant by the Group and was determined using the Black-Scholes options-pricing model with the following assumptions, presented in weighted average, for the years ended December 31, 2011, 2012 and 2013, respectively, except for the options assumed under the merger of equals with VanceInfo on November 9, 2012:

(1)
Volatility
  • The volatility of the underlying common shares during the life of the options was estimated based on average historical volatility of comparable companies for the period before the valuation date with lengths equal to the expected terms of the options.

(2)
Risk-free interest rate
  • Risk free interest rate is estimated based on the yield to maturity of China international government bonds with maturity term close to expected term of the options.

(3)
Expected term
  • As the Group did not have historical share option exercise experience, it estimated the expected term based on a consideration of factors including contractual term, vesting period and empirical study on exercise behavior of employee share option.

(4)
Dividend yield
  • The dividend yield was estimated by the Group based on its expected dividend policy over the expected term of the options.

(5)
Exercise price
  • The exercise price of the options was determined by the Company's board of directors.

(6)
Fair value of underlying common shares
  • The fair value of the underlying common shares is estimated based on the closing market price of the ADS of the Company as of the grant date to derive the fair value of the common shares on that date.

  • There was $1,375 of total unrecognized compensation expense related to share options granted as of December 31, 2013. The expense is expected to be recognized over a weighted-average period of 1.24 years according to the graded vesting schedule.

    During 2013, the Company extended the contractual life of 281,804 fully vested share options held by 140 employees. As a result of that modification, the Company recognized additional compensation expense of $278 for the year ended December 31, 2013.

II.
Nonvested shares
  • The Group granted nonvested shares to its executives and senior management. Disposition of such shares are restricted, except in compliance with applicable securities laws. The closing market price of the ADS of the Company as of the grant date is used to derive the fair value of the nonvested shares on that date.

    Similar to the options, the nonvested shares will vest first 1/2, 1/3 or 1/4 on a date specified in the share award agreement, which is usually a date approximately one year from the date of grant, and thereafter, 1/24, 1/36 or 1/48 respectively on each of the monthly anniversaries or 1/8, 1/12 or 1/16 respectively on each of the quarterly anniversaries from the first vesting date.

  • In connection with the merger of equals with VanceInfo, the Board approved to amend the existing options and nonvested shares such that the performance-based vesting criteria shall no longer apply. Accordingly, 1,118,424 performance based share options and nonvested shares were no longer subject to the performance-based vesting criteria as of December 31, 2012. The incremental cost of $1,915 was recorded in 2012 as a result of this modification.

IV.
Nonvested shares of a subsidiary granted to employees
  • As a result of the merger of equals with VanceInfo, the Company has a subsidiary named Pactera Financial Solutions Limited ("Pactera Financial Solutions"). Under the previous contractual agreement, the Company granted 33.3% equity interest or 1,000,000 common shares of Pactera Financial Solutions in the form of nonvested shares to key employees for their continuing employment. The Company is entitled to the right of repurchasing all equity interest held by the key employees after December 31, 2012. As of December 31, 2012, 395,000 of the previously granted nonvested shares were vested. Accordingly, there was 16.5% non-controlling interest in Pactera Financial Solutions.

    On January 1, 2013, the Company purchased the noncontrolling interest in Pactera Financial Solutions held by the key employees with a total consideration of $6.3 million. The Company treated this as an equity transaction, and there was no impact on the consolidated statements of operations.

    Share-based compensation expense

    The Group recognizes compensation cost on the options using the graded vesting method. No tax benefit related thereto has been recognized by the Group.
